October 2014 On Octorber 10th construction has started of the Biotech Training Facility at Leiden Bio Science Park. In this unique international training facility employees and students will be trained in working under GMP conditions with state-of-the-art facilities. GMP (Good Manufacturing Practice) is the strict safety and quality regime for the manufacturing of drugs. Ector Hoogstad Architecten created a design in which complex technology is combined with an architectural appearance marked by simplicity: a largely closed volume on a transparent ground floor that anchors the building in its environment. EHA designed the building in close collaboration with BAM Utiliteitsbouw, BAM Engineering, Interflow (a subsidiary of BAM Engineering, specializing in cleanrooms), Smit Westerman (construction) and Valstar Simonis (installation advisor). The process from design to realization of this Design & Build goes with impressive speed. In October 2013 a selection round ended with submitting a VO. A year later construction started. Construction will be completed mid 2015.
